1980 Cadillac Deville For Free

By Vinny O'Hare

I think this could be the best Black Friday deal out there. A few days ago I received an email from Gary who is up near Modesto California who owns a 1980 Cadillac Deville that he is giving away to someone if they want it. The car has been sitting for a few years and Gary has told me it ran when he put it in the lot. The car has never been in a wreck and he bought the car new. He is into racing cars and simply doesn’t have the time to restore the Cadillac to it’s proper shape.

He just wants to see his Cadillac go to a good home. Below are some pictures and I have to tell you besides the paint rot on the trunk it looks like a nice solid car. These are cell phone pictures so I cleaned them up a bit so you can see the car better. The pictures were old and grainy. Toys For Tots Event With a New Cadillac XTS

By Vinny O'Hare

Yesterday I attended the East Coast Car Association annual Toys for Tots Run. You have seen pictures from the shows I have been attending every Tuesday at Resorts World casino. What this car club does is have car cruise events all year long and then donates all the money they raise and buy toys for St Mary’s Hospital. Good bunch of people that have been doing this for years. The event yesterday was well attended by all the car guys that have come to the shows over the summer. They formed a line and cruised out to Bayside to the hospital to deliver the toys.  I don’t have the amount of cars that attended probably over 100. Here is a picture of 90% of the cars.

Car cruise line up

As the event unfolded they had their usual 50/50 and handed out prizes. I was in for quite a shock when they presented me with a community service award for taking pictures for them at all the events. Very nice surprise as I love taking photos of all the cars. The Cadillacs usually end up on our site and the rest go to our Flickr account. I am very humbled to get recognized for doing something I love.

Vinny getting an award

Most of the cars that were there yesterday are cars that I have taken pictures of all summer. There was one there though that was a first timer at a show a brand new 2014 Cadillac XTS owned by Joe who has had his other Cadillac on our site before during the 6 days of Cadillac post we had. Joe just picked it up a few days ago and I don’t exactly know what it is about the Cadillac but beyond being a sleek beautiful car it also demanded respect. Exactly what a Cadillac does I guess.

Veterans Day Parade

By Vinny O'Hare

This past weekend I had the honor of photographing the Queens Veterans Day parade. For those that served I want to say “Thank you for your service”.

One of the guys from the weekly car cruise is on the parade committee so I of course said yes when he asked me. I wasn’t expecting to take pictures of Cadillacs but that ended up happening. I picked a spot near the end of the parade where the leaves in the trees were turning colors. There was also flags hanging from a few telephone poles. The local car clubs had all their cars line up near the end of the parade.
